TDI and Poseidon MKVI Instructor course at Dutch Springs PA, July 27th and 28th

TDI and Poseidon are headed to the East coast to provide a new adventure to northeast diving professionals so they can pass it onto their customers. This time we will be joining forces in the Pennsylvania. If you are a current CCR instructor and have not yet qualified with the new Poseidon MKVI (the world’s first recreational rebreather), here is another opportunity to become qualified on the MKVI.

TDI, in conjunction with staff from Poseidon, will conduct an instructor crossover course for current CCR instructors on July 27th and 28th at Dutch Springs, Bethlehem PA. This is the perfect opportunity to meet the HQ staff, Poseidon staff and network with Closed Circuit Rebreather instructors, as well as the manufacturer.

Poseidon-MKVIThe course fee of $295 includes:

  • Registration and certification fees
  • Materials
  • Use of CCR during the course, including Sorb and gas
  • Weights

Participants would need to provide their own:

  • Thermal protection for 54° F/12° C water
  • Mask and Fins

Prerequisites:

  • Provide proof of open water instructor certification
  • Provide proof of CCR air diluent instructor rating
  • Provide proof of Discovery CCR diver certification
  • Provide a Certificate of completion of TDI online familiarization course (for non TDI members)
  • Provide proof of a minimum of 10 hours on the Discovery (hours can be logged after course completion)

Dive Instructors will be qualified to train divers on the Poseidon MKVI upon completion of the course provided they have 20 hours on the MKVI recreational rebreather. Further, they will receive a $1,000.00 rebate issued by Poseidon towards the purchase of a MKVI.

Not a CCR diver or Instructor yet? TDI will be offering at the same time a five day course that runs divers through all user level knowledge and skills and then continues on into the instructor level knowledge and skills. At the end of the five days, participants will receive a TDI MKVI Air Diluent Diver certification. Diver’s wishing to go onto the instructor level will need to log 50 total hours on the MKVI.
